Studying about Music Genres

 A style or type of literature, music, or art is called a genre. Particularly, distinct musical genres are groups of various musical styles and types. Every genre adheres to specific norms and styles. While there are many various genres in today's music industry, I will mention some of the most well-known ones here.

Classical:

Origin & History: The history of classical music is extensive, having its roots in the medieval and Renaissance eras. The Baroque, Classical, and Romantic periods saw its zenith. In classical music, composers like Mozart, Beethoven, and Bach are essential figures.

Relevance in the Present: Musicians of many genres are still influenced and motivated by classical music. It is frequently utilized as a means of artistic expression, in commercials, and in movie soundtracks. Global performances by orchestras and classical ensembles help to preserve and revive this age-old genre.

Jazz:

Origin & History: With origins in African American communities, jazz emerged in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. It developed from ragtime and blues, with influential musicians like Duke Ellington and Louis Armstrong influencing its formative years.

Relevance in the Modern Era: Jazz is still a dynamic and developing music. Its influence may be heard in many different genres, and electronic, Latin, and fusion components can all be found in modern jazz. Around the world, jazz festivals and devoted jazz clubs are still celebrating this genre.

Rock:

Origin & History: Blues, country, and R&B elements were combined to create rock and roll in the 1950s. Important parts were performed by icons like Chuck Berry and Elvis Presley. Punk, alternative, and psychedelic rock are just a few of the many subgenres of rock that have emerged over time.

Relevance in the Modern Era: Rock continues to rule the music business. New musicians are always reinterpreting and reshaping the genre, even while classic rock bands continue to exist. Large crowds attend rock concerts and festivals, and its influence can be heard in many other genres.

Rap/Hip-Hop:

Origin & History: Hip-hop started out as a cultural movement that included breaking, MCing, DJing, and graffiti art in the Bronx in the 1970s. The groundwork was laid by pioneers such as Afrika Bambaataa and Grandmaster Flash.

Relevance to Today's Culture: Hip-hop has had a significant influence on popular culture and is a worldwide phenomenon. Rappers rule the charts, and pop, R&B, and electronic music all incorporate hip-hop influences. It provides a forum for activism and social discussion.

Dance/Electronic:

Origin & History: Pioneers of electronic music such as Kraftwerk and Giorgio Moroder emerged in the middle of the 20th century. In the latter half of the 20th century, dance music became more and more popular in clubs, with genres like techno and house forming.

Relevance in the Present: Electronic dance music, or EDM, is a significant influence in the music industry today. Large crowds attend festivals like Tomorrowland and Ultra. Pop music has been influenced by EDM, and DJs and producers are well-known in the business.
